I am Spartacus; An Unequivocal Recommitment to Free Speech

An “I am Spartacus” declaration, offered in memory of Charlie Kirk—who bore himself with steadfast courage and grace in defense of these sacred principles, and who, for his fidelity, just paid the ultimate price.

I pledge:

  1. To think and speak my conscience—freely, fearlessly, and without equivocation.
  2. To defend your right to think and speak your conscience—freely, fearlessly, and without equivocation, even when I profoundly disagree.
  3. To confront bad ideas, not with suppression or violence, but with better ones—freely, fearlessly, and without equivocation.

May this heartsick week give rise to a great tide of introspection and renewed devotion to these commitments.
